Job Description:
Job Description We are seeking an Integrated Program Planning Sr
Team Member for the Enterprise Operations team, responsible for
Program Planning on the 1LMX Program inclusive of cross Enterprise
project management coordination. This high impact team member
provides planning/scheduling support across the enterprise program
planning teams for the 1LMX Program. The person administers the
schedule baseline in OpenPlan. The role collaborates with all 1LMX
Product Planners to provide overall program support and analysis
and utilizes performance and health metrics analyses to drive
actions resulting in improved program performance. The position
conducts weekly/monthly detailed analysis for major Program Events
and generates program planning artifacts for distribution to
audiences at all levels of the company including executive briefs.
The Integrated Program Planning Sr Team Member is a self-starter
and independent thinker supporting an integrated team across the
enterprise to ensure successful 1LMX program execution and
performance, including all aspects of a validated Earned Value
Management system. This position has shared responsibility for
schedule baseline management and control as well as assisting in
weekly/monthly variance analysis. The team member operates
Microsoft Excel advanced tools productively and understands Agile
backlog management and the alignment of Agile execution with EVM
techniques. Preferred work location is at or within close proximity
to a major LM site in the U.S Interested candidates can anticipate
an approximate 10% travel requirement. Basic Qualifications •
